Reserves Policy

  • We are a low risk Charity
  • Income is low risk
    • It nearly all comes in small amounts from the members or through the linked Gift Aid source. It would be unlikely to dry up suddenly and completely.
  • Expenditure is low risk
    • There are limited continuing liabilities as there are no employees or properties or beneficiaries who would continue to need support if the charity folded.
    • There will some continuing commitments – membership of the Third Age Trust, u3a Matters, and Beacon which are all effectively paid a year in arrears.
  • Cash Flow Profile
    • Most of our income is received in January to April while the main expenditure doesn’t start until April. 
  • We therefore aim to keep between £3,000 and £4,000 in our reserves to cover such items as the purchase of expensive new equipment, any insurance claims, and any unexpected expenses.
